
Firefighters are tackling a severe blaze at a public school in Worcestershire.An administration building at Malvern College has been almost completely destroyed by the fire which broke out some time before 0400 BST.
Sixteen engines are at the scene although students are on their Easter break.
The school was founded in 1865 and is said to count two former Prime Ministers among its former pupils.
